Albright joins Nashville Commercial

Former CBRE standout to be capital markets chief


Don Albright
02-24-2009 6:22 AM

Nashville Commercial Cushman & Wakefield Alliance announced today it has hired former CB Richard Ellis senior VP Don Albright as the firm's director of capital markets.

A 30-year veteran of commercial real estate, Albright was with CB for six years in industrial investment and was the firm's top Nashville-area producer in 2007 before leaving last spring. While with CB, Albright partnered with Douglass Johnson on some the firm's largest deals, such as the $70 million deal for the former Primus building in 2006 and the $80 million One Nashville Place deal in 2005.

Most recently, Albright was the president of his own firm, Covenant Realty Advisors. He will join a team that includes Dominic Zabriskie and Ryan Benefield and will target a number of different property sectors as well as work on debt and equity issues for the firm.
